Recognizing When the Water Itself Is Working Against You
Drain-and-refill is a corrective service, not part of a weekly maintenance rotation. The decision to replace pool water comes after normal adjustments stop producing lasting results. A pool that clears up for two days after treatment and then drifts back to hazy is telling you something different than a pool that just needs a chlorine bump.
Water replacement becomes the practical reset when you're dealing with conditions like these:
- Cyanuric acid levels that have climbed past the point where free chlorine can sanitize effectively, common after several seasons of stabilized chlorine use without dilution
- Total dissolved solids high enough that the water resists clarity no matter how precisely you balance pH and alkalinity
- Persistent staining or discoloration tied to dissolved metals or mineral buildup that chemical sequestrants can no longer manage
- Water that was neglected over winter or through a missed opening, where the chemistry has shifted so far that corrective dosing would cost more than starting fresh
None of these situations respond well to more chemicals thrown at the same tired water. Replacing it resets the baseline so that normal treatment actually works again.
Discharge Rules, Refill Timing, and Source-Water Realities on the South Shore
Massachusetts requires pool water to be dechlorinated to non-detectable chlorine levels before any discharge reaches a storm drain, surface water, or wetland resource area. In Marshfield, that requirement carries extra weight given the town's extensive coastal wetland network. Under Massachusetts stormwater guidance, chlorinated or algaecide-treated water cannot be released into drainage systems without treatment—sodium thiosulfate dosing or extended passive off-gassing, depending on volume.
Practical discharge and refill planning in Marshfield involves several moving parts:
- Confirming whether your property drains to a storm system, a wetland buffer, or an area under Conservation Commission jurisdiction before any water leaves the pool
- Scheduling refills during spring or early fall when drought restrictions are less likely and well recovery rates are stronger
- Coordinating with the Marshfield Water and Sewer Department if you're on municipal water, since large-volume fills may be subject to seasonal use policies or metered surcharges
- Allowing time for post-refill balancing, because fresh municipal water and well water in the Plymouth County area often arrive with different pH, hardness, and mineral profiles that need correction before the pool is swim-ready
Properties on high water tables—especially near the coast—also need to account for hydrostatic pressure risk. Draining a pool completely when groundwater is elevated can push against the shell from below. Timing the service for a drier stretch and managing the drain depth carefully prevents structural problems that are far more expensive than the refill itself.
